Невозможно импортировать / собрать какой-нибудь мобильный .aar в Android Studio - PullRequest
0 голосов
/ 12 февраля 2019

Я собрал приложение go в aar от gomobile и в студии android. Я следовал приведенным здесь инструкциям для импорта https://medium.com/@LogPacker/gomobile-library-development-for-ios-android-8711e76817d8

Однако модуль не отображается в «Добавить зависимость модуля»

Я сделал простой helop world goapp и протестировал его, и он показывает

В любом случае мне удалось импортировать его, вручную добавив поля в файл gradle, однако после этого он не создает, показывая

Error:Unable to resolve dependency for ':app@debug/compileClasspath': Could not resolve project :lndmobile. 

приложение hello world go в порядке

я что-то здесь упускаю?

Спасибо!

Ссылку на aar можно найти здесь https://drive.google.com/file/d/1S0CTBv2Y9Dtt-MBjBmIvhCS8Q91MS046/view?usp=sharing

Вот хвост журналов сборки

jar: lndmobile/Callback.class
jar: lndmobile/Lndmobile$proxyCallback.class
jar: lndmobile/Lndmobile$proxySendStream.class
jar: lndmobile/Lndmobile.class
jar: lndmobile/SendStream.class
aar: jni/armeabi-v7a/libgojni.so
aar: jni/arm64-v8a/libgojni.so
aar: jni/x86/libgojni.so
aar: jni/x86_64/libgojni.so
aar: R.txt
aar: res/
jar: META-INF/MANIFEST.MF
jar: go/LoadJNI.java
jar: go/Seq.java
jar: go/Universe.java
jar: go/error.java
jar: lndmobile/Callback.java
jar: lndmobile/Lndmobile.java
jar: lndmobile/SendStream.java
...